面经详情

当前内容设置为仅微信小程序内可见

前往微信小程序

相关推荐

1627
Java
确定通过
本主题主要针对字节普通岗位面试,解答网友对于面字节跳动的一些疑惑。1、业务Ld面你是不会和你谈薪资的(因为红线)2、一般面试通过是两面或三面:直属Ld+大部门Ld+HRBP3、面试基本通过信号就是HRBP找你要之前薪资流水,然后压你价4、面试时间线一般是三天之后三天再三天5、面试官除了HRBP其他人无权知道你的期望薪资,如果被问到可以投诉给HRBP(虽然没啥卵用)6、每一个Offer通过都是通过初级Ld+高级Ld+部门Ld+公司Ld+某条线大Ld层层审批的确认才能定下来的 所以你得到消息的时间周期较长废话不多说,进入主题。问:三面过了,挂在hr面,是前面面试评价不好吗?答:两种可能:1、你的价值观被HR判定不符合公司价值观 2、你的薪资被判定超过预算了 3、被一股掌权的神秘给挂了问:我面了hr,没面好,挂的可能性大吗?不是说字节的hr很nice么,我感觉我遇到的hr一直在给我挑刺,各种质疑,怀疑你的业务能力和当场去验证你是不是在说谎,这个不是技术面试官决定的吗,技术都过了,让人特别不舒服,怀疑人生,我觉得都是平等交流的啊,是不是没有这么必要去打压面试者?答:理论上是大的,HRBP有一票否决权。就看需求部门是否够强势了,别太想太多啊,有时候就是彼此气场问题。...查看更多
2 年前 发布
1189
Java
确定通过
11.进程和线程的区别是什么?进程是执行着的应用程序,而线程是进程内部的一个执行序列。一个进程可以有多个线程。线程又叫做轻量级进程。12.创建线程有几种不同的方式?你喜欢哪一种?为什么?有三种方式可以用来创建线程:继承Thread类实现Runnable接口应用程序可以使用Executor框架来创建线程池实现Runnable接口这种方式更受欢迎,因为这不需要继承Thread类。在应用设计中已经继承了别的对象的情况下,这需要多继承(而Java不支持多继承),只能实现接口。同时,线程池也是非常高效的,很容易实现和使用。13.概括的解释下线程的几种可用状态。线程在执行过程中,可以处于下面几种状态:就绪(Runnable):线程准备运行,不一定立马就能开始执行。运行中(Running):进程正在执行线程的代码。等待中(Waiting):线程处于阻塞的状态,等待外部的处理结束。睡眠中(Sleeping):线程被强制睡眠。I/O阻塞(Blocked on I/O):等待I/O操作完成。同步阻塞(Blocked on Synchronization):等待获取锁。死亡(Dead):线程完成了执行。14.同步方法和同步代码块的区别是什么?在Java语言中,每一个对象有一把锁。线程可以使用synchronized关键字来获取对象上的锁。synchronized关键字可应用在方法级别(粗粒度锁)或者是代码块级别(细粒度锁)。15.在监视器(Monitor)内部,是如何做线程同步的?程序应该做哪种级别的同步?监视器和锁在Java虚拟机中是一块使用的。监视器监视一块同步代码块,确保一次只有一个线程执行同步代码块。每一个监视器都和一个对象引用相关联。线程在获取锁之前不允许执行同步代码。...查看更多
2 年前 发布

进入微信小程序

前往微信小程序,查看更多结果

立即前往
看准网顺丰速运顺丰速运面试经验顺丰速运面试经验:【Java】面试分享
正在招聘甘肃 快递员 入职五险 就近安排 包车200 个岗位